Electrical Licensing & Rules in Victoria
Important regulations and resources to help you hire with confidence in Victoria.
Electrician's Licence Required
Electricians in Victoria must hold a current Victorian Electrician’s Licence (A‑Grade) issued by Energy Safe Victoria (ESV). A business that offers or contracts to perform electrical work must be registered as a Registered Electrical Contractor (REC) with ESV.
Electrical Safety Compliance
Licensed electricians and registered contractors must comply with the Electrical Safety Act and AS/NZS 3000. Electrical installation work must be safe, inspected if required and carried out by qualified persons.
WorkSafe Victoria Registration
There is no separate WorkSafe registration; however, electrical businesses must comply with occupational health and safety laws, including risk management, training and safe systems of work.
Certificate of Electrical Safety
For every electrical installation, the REC must issue a Certificate of Electrical Safety, provide a copy to the customer and lodge it electronically with Energy Safe Victoria.
Public Liability Insurance
Registered Electrical Contractors must hold current public liability insurance with a minimum cover of $5 million against personal injury or property damage. Carrying out electrical contracting work without the required insurance is a criminal offence.

Frequently Asked Questions
Answers to common questions about Electricians in Heidelberg.
What qualifications should a licensed electrician have?
Licensed electricians must have completed an apprenticeship and hold a valid electrical licence.
Are electricians required to have insurance in Australia?
Yes, electricians must have public liability insurance to cover any potential damages.
How long does it typically take to rewire a house?
Rewiring a house usually takes one to two weeks, depending on the property's size.
Do electricians charge a call-out fee?
Yes, most electricians charge a call-out fee, especially for emergency services.
What safety standards must electricians follow?
Electricians must comply with Australian Standards AS/NZS 3000 for electrical installations.
Do electricians provide warranties for their work?
Many electricians offer warranties on their workmanship, typically lasting 12 months.
